TOP LATEST FIVE ARABIAN BUSINESS AWARD URBAN NEWS

Top latest Five Arabian Business Award Urban news

Top latest Five Arabian Business Award Urban news

Blog Article

.S files are code published in assembly language i.e lower volume of programming. In linux kernel resource code, .S are commonly the commencing data files which the kernel runs in the event the linux kernel begins booting (for eg.

Working with %s in scanf without having an explcit industry width opens the identical buffer overflow exploit that will get did; specifically, if you'll find additional people within the input stream in comparison to the target buffer is sized to carry, scanf will Fortunately write People added people to memory outside the buffer, potentially clobbering a thing essential. Regrettably, in contrast to in printf, You cannot provide the sphere with as a run time argument:

Nonetheless it isn't going to do any harm, and it means the code would nonetheless function the same way It doesn't matter how the command staying handed was modified.

It issues should you adhere to /C with "executable file title that features spaces" and afterwards no other quotes. In that scenario, the quotes might be preserved throughout the file identify Unless of course you employ /S. I included a solution expanding on this.

In a few code that I've to take care of, I've noticed a format specifier %*s . Can any individual tell me what This is certainly and why it is utilised?

Why will be the deletion ungrammatical in "I much like the Lady [that is] the prettiest in my course" but grammatical in other sentences?

This way it could stand on its own. Furnishing an example which was comparable to the instance in the concern would also be a in addition.

 

then the string MY_COMMAND will be parsed just just as if it had been typed with the command prompt. If you are taking command-line enter through the consumer, or if you are a library processing a command line supplied by an software, which is most likely a good suggestion. One example is, the C runtime library system() function may very well be applied in this manner.

How come critical signatures change from flats to sharps at a particular method brightness? more incredibly hot thoughts

This executes SomeCommand.exe redirecting common output to your temp file and normal mistake to the identical place:

Utilizing scanf While using the %s conversion specifier will end scanning at the first whitespace character; one example is, In case your input stream seems like

Book about Pirates, one thing to try and do with Angels, kids inside a marketplace drawing portraits that depict individuals as their accurate character

So Should you have an advanced command which you would like to move to CMD.exe you possibly have to remember CMD's argument quoting guidelines, and appropriately escape every one of the prices, or use /S, which triggers a Distinctive non-parsing rule of "Strip first and last " and handle all other characters because the command to execute unchanged".

.S information are supply code data files created in assembly. Assembly is a very low-degree kind of programming. The data files contain assembly Guidelines to your processor in sequential get and are typically compiled depending on a particular architecture.

The PEP won't say "supplanted" and in no Section of the PEP get more info will it say the % operator is deprecated (however it does say other factors are deprecated down The underside). You may perhaps favor str.structure and that's good, but until finally there is a PEP saying it can be deprecated there isn't any sense in proclaiming it is when it is not.

Report this page